Daily Duties at Advanced Micro Devices (Usa):
Strategy for development of Linux-based reference designs for convergence home entertainment solutions utilizing next-generation integrated CPU/GPU silicon in consumer electronics and in low-power laptop and set-top box designs. iaising extensively with external or internal clients; analysing clients' existing systems; translating client requirements into highly specified project briefs; identifying options for potential solutions and assessing them for both technical and business suitability; drawing up specific proposals for modified or replacement systems; producing project feasibility reports; presenting proposals to clients; working closely with developers and a variety of end users to ensure technical compatibility and user satisfaction; ensuring that budgets are adhered to and deadlines met; drawing up a testing schedule for the complete system; overseeing the implementation of a new system; planning and working flexibly to a deadline; keeping up to date with technical and industry developments.
